Transaction 8937661e21efdfc135fde1430a8e624c56c356b8778cb2d0e5356f987a8332ce
1 Input
1 Output
-
8937661e21efdfc135fde1430a8e624c56c356b8778cb2d0e5356f987a8332ce:0
- value
- 14571
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 d57fdf6f63c44d918d169d46da4e2ae22a704aad4cc845e64852cdcc9e79d522
- address
- bc1p64la7mmrc3xerrgkn4rd5n32ug48qj4dfnyytejg2txue8ne653qmt6r43